    It all started on March 11, 2026, when Hilton – a biological male who identifies as a woman and belongs to the radical PSOL party – was elected president of the Chamber of Deputies’ Commission for the Defense of Women’s Rights. The next day, during his widely watched SBT program, Ratinho voiced the frustration shared by millions: “I didn’t think it was very fair. So many women, why give it to a trans woman?” He looked straight at the camera and declared, “Erika Hilton. She is not a woman, she is trans.” He even went further, noting the undeniable realities of female biology – uterus, menstruation, the lived experiences only women endure – and stressed he had nothing personal against trans people. It was a calm, reasonable opinion rooted in truth.

    Hilton’s response? Not debate. Not tolerance. Not even an attempt to explain her position. Instead, she rushed a formal criminal complaint to the São Paulo Public Ministry, accusing him of transphobia and “political gender violence.” She is explicitly demanding an investigation, police inquiry, and – if convicted – his imprisonment.
